General Overview

As the inaugural HR hire, you are not just filling a position but embarking on a mission. Your role is both strategic and hands-on, offering a unique opportunity to rebuild and influence the workplace culture deeply.

You will lay the foundation for HR practices that foster a community of service, leading by example and inspiring others to follow.

The Human Resource (HR) Generalist is responsible for the overall administration and coordination of the HR function for the organization.

They will lead, direct, develop, and coordinate the routine policies and activities of the HR department including talent acquisition, management, and development;

administering compensation and benefits programs; employee relations; ensuring legal compliance; and implementation of the organization’s mission and vision with respect to talent strategy.

This position reports to the President & CEO and currently has no direct reports.

Essential Duties

Talent Acquisition & Management : Lead with a strategic and compassionate approach, identifying and nurturing the talents needed to advance our mission.

There will be a heavy focus on recruiting initially due to current organizational needs.

  • Employee Relations : Act as a beacon of our values, enhancing the organizational culture through your actions and policies.
  • Compensation & Benefits : Architect and implement supportive programs that reflect our commitment to staff and their crucial role in our mission.
  • Compliance & Reporting : Safeguard our organization by maintain high level of compliance detail, aligning our operations with our moral and legal obligations.

Minimum Qualifications

  • Minimum of two years of HR experience, with a strong preference for SHRM-CP / SCP or PHR / SPHR certifications.
  • Bachelor’s degree in human resources, business management, or related field (or 4 additional years of experience in lieu of degree.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ite, and HRIS platforms.
  • A passionate commitment to service and the greater good, with the readiness to inspire, lead, and mentor.
  • A strategic thinker with the capability to execute hands-on HR functions autonomously.
  • Proven experience in HR with a knack for building or enhancing a positive workplace culture.
  • Strong capabilities to demonstrate empathy to a variety of complex employee needs.
  • Demonstrates ability to be an independent thinker and self-starter.
